Amanpuri is a Rural village located in Komakhan, Mahasamund, Chhattisgarh.

The total population of Amanpuri is 479.

Amanpuri village comprises 124 households.

The literacy rate in Amanpuri is 61.1%. Among the literate population of 248, there are 147 literate males and 101 literate females.

In Amanpuri, there are 228 males and 251 females, with a sex ratio of 1101 females per 1000 males.

There are 73 children (15.2% of population), comprising 40 boys and 33 girls.

The total number of workers in Amanpuri is 272, with 137 main workers and 135 marginal workers.

In Amanpuri, there are 112 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(54 males, 58 females) and 140 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(65 males, 75 females).

Amanpuri is located in Chhattisgarh state, Mahasamund district, and falls under Komakhan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 446636 and LGD code is 446636.
